Partnerships UK value statement
The Government has established Partnerships UK to accelerate the development, procurement and implementation of public private partnerships. We work exclusively with and for the public sector, committing human and financial resources in pursuit of high quality, cost effective and sustainable public services and investments. Partnerships UK is as joint venture between the public and private sectors and so is itself a PPP.
Our commitment is to:
• Put the interests of our public sector clients first
• Act with integrity, fairness and transparency
• Help set best practice in developing, procuring and implementing PPPs
• Develop new models and applications for PPPs
• Deploy our human and financial resources where they provide additionality to the public sector
• Serve all parts of the public sector in delivering Government priorities
• Earn an appropriate and sustainable return on our shareholders' investments
• Invest in and develop the skills of our people to maintain Partnerships UK as a centre of expertise in PPPs
